580717
0000000000000000000879918c05ef8050672bbefb441807ddfed6996d1f8bda
Time
06-15-2019 01:27:11 (Local)
Sponsored
Transaction Fees
0.11468488
BTC
Confirmations
320195
Total Amounts
2236961.72393512 USDT
Transaction Counts
297
Previous Block:
Merkle Root:
a201778bc047ed4a7ecf1cf7db73824a1bf86e12ebcab0a181e30b72e9d13dc8